Эх сурвалжийг харах

reactor:录音上传调整;

zhangchong 3 сар өмнө
parent
commit
a3e129818d

+ 2 - 2
src/views/knowledge/index/YBIndex.vue

@@ -325,7 +325,7 @@
 									{{ formatDate(row.lastModificationTime, 'YYYY-mm-dd HH:MM:SS') }}
 								</template>
 							</vxe-column>
-							<vxe-column title="操作" fixed="right" width="210" align="center" :show-overflow="false">
+							<vxe-column title="操作" fixed="right" width="160" align="center" :show-overflow="false">
 								<template #default="{ row }">
 									<el-button
 										link
@@ -367,7 +367,7 @@
 									>
 										上架
 									</el-button>
-									<el-button link type="primary" @click="onPreview(row)"> 查看 </el-button>
+                  <el-button link type="primary" @click="onPreview(row)" v-if="row.status === 1"> 查看 </el-button>
 								</template>
 							</vxe-column>
 						</vxe-table>

+ 10 - 16
src/views/knowledge/index/ZGIndex.vue

@@ -77,7 +77,7 @@
 										:props="{
 											label: 'hotSpotFullName',
 											children: 'children',
-											isLeaf: 'hasChild'
+											isLeaf: 'hasChild',
 										}"
 										:filter-node-method="filterNodeHot"
 										@node-click="handleNodeClick"
@@ -99,7 +99,7 @@
 										highlight-current
 										:props="{
 											label: 'hotSpotFullName',
-											children: 'children'
+											children: 'children',
 										}"
 										:filter-node-method="filterNodeHot"
 										@node-click="handleNodeClick"
@@ -149,7 +149,7 @@
 						<el-tab-pane :label="v.value" :name="v.key" v-for="(v, i) in state.statusOptions" :key="i" :disabled="state.tableLoading"></el-tab-pane>
 					</el-tabs>
 					<el-form :model="state.queryParams" ref="ruleFormRef" inline @submit.native.prevent :disabled="state.tableLoading">
-<!--						<el-form-item label="审核类型" prop="ModuleCode" v-if="state.queryParams.Status === 1">
+						<!--						<el-form-item label="审核类型" prop="ModuleCode" v-if="state.queryParams.Status === 1">
 							<el-segmented
 								:options="state.tabAuditingNames"
 								v-model="state.queryParams.ModuleCode"
@@ -243,7 +243,7 @@
 							@checkbox-change="selectChangeEvent"
 						>
 							<vxe-column type="checkbox" width="50" align="center"></vxe-column>
-<!--							<vxe-column field="workflow.moduleName" title="审核类型" width="120" v-if="state.queryParams.Status === 1"></vxe-column>-->
+							<!--							<vxe-column field="workflow.moduleName" title="审核类型" width="120" v-if="state.queryParams.Status === 1"></vxe-column>-->
 							<vxe-column field="title" title="标题" min-width="200">
 								<template #default="{ row }">
 									<el-button link type="primary" @click="onPreview(row)">{{ row.title }}</el-button>
@@ -282,7 +282,7 @@
 									{{ formatDate(row.lastModificationTime, 'YYYY-mm-dd HH:MM:SS') }}
 								</template>
 							</vxe-column>
-							<vxe-column title="操作" fixed="right" width="210" align="center" :show-overflow="false">
+							<vxe-column title="操作" fixed="right" width="160" align="center" :show-overflow="false">
 								<template #default="{ row }">
 									<el-button
 										link
@@ -324,13 +324,7 @@
 									>
 										上架
 									</el-button>
-                  <el-button
-                      link
-                      type="primary"
-                      @click="onPreview(row)"
-                  >
-                    查看
-                  </el-button>
+									<el-button link type="primary" @click="onPreview(row)" v-if="row.status === 1"> 查看 </el-button>
 								</template>
 							</vxe-column>
 						</vxe-table>
@@ -749,7 +743,7 @@ const offShelfFn = (row: any) => {
 			KnowledgeOffShelfNew({ id: row.id }).then(() => {
 				ElMessage.success('操作成功');
 				handleQuery();
-			})
+			});
 		})
 		.catch(() => {});
 };
@@ -767,7 +761,7 @@ const groundingFn = (row: any) => {
 			KnowledgeOnTheShelf(row.id).then(() => {
 				ElMessage.success('操作成功');
 				handleQuery();
-			})
+			});
 		})
 		.catch(() => {});
 };
@@ -820,7 +814,7 @@ const onOpen = () => {
 			knowledgeDraftUpdatePublic({ knowledgeIds: ids, isPublic: true }).then(() => {
 				ElMessage.success('操作成功');
 				handleQuery();
-			})
+			});
 		})
 		.catch(() => {});
 };
@@ -839,7 +833,7 @@ const onPrivate = () => {
 			knowledgeDraftUpdatePublic({ knowledgeIds: ids, isPublic: false }).then(() => {
 				ElMessage.success('操作成功');
 				handleQuery();
-			})
+			});
 		})
 		.catch(() => {});
 };